What is On The Radar?

On The Radar isn't just a YouTube channel; it's a cultural phenomenon. Think of it as the ultimate platform for showcasing the hottest up-and-coming talents in hip-hop. Guys, this is where future stars get their first major spotlight! They invite artists to deliver raw, unfiltered freestyles, often with just a mic and a camera. It’s all about showcasing pure lyrical skill and personality. The platform has become a crucial stepping stone for artists looking to break into the mainstream, providing a space where they can connect with a massive audience and demonstrate their unique styles. On The Radar’s simple yet effective format has made it a go-to destination for hip-hop fans seeking authentic and fresh talent. The channel's influence extends beyond just views and likes, significantly impacting artists' careers and the broader music landscape. Artists who have appeared on On The Radar often see a massive boost in their visibility and credibility, leading to collaborations, record deals, and a growing fanbase. The platform’s commitment to showcasing raw talent and its impact on the music industry make it a vital player in the hip-hop community.
